05 — What You Walk Away With

Your story, produced — and yours to use.

Every guest receives a complete promotional kit, designed in the show's style and delivered ready to publish on your own channels.

i.

The full episode

Professionally edited long-form video, published on YouTube and across podcast platforms.

ii.

Vertical clips

Three to five short clips cut from your strongest moments, formatted for Reels, Shorts, and TikTok.

iii.

Quote graphics

Your sharpest lines, set in the show's editorial style for LinkedIn and Instagram.

iv.

Custom thumbnail

A cinematic episode thumbnail featuring you — the same treatment every leader on the roster receives.

v.

Audiogram

A waveform teaser of your best audio moment, built for feeds where video is heavy and attention is short.

vi.

Launch kit

Pre-written captions, links, and tags for you and your team — publishing takes minutes, not meetings.
